How they compare
Bahrain currently reports 9.91 1000 USD against 8.25 1000 USD in Grenada, a difference of 1.66 1000 USD.
That makes Bahrain's figure about 1.2 times Grenada's.
The two have swapped places 2 times across 5 shared years of data; in 1994 it was Grenada ahead.
Bahrain ranks 160th and Grenada ranks 162nd of 181 countries.
Across the 2 decades both report, Bahrain averaged higher in 1 and Grenada in 1.

About this data
The FAOSTAT Pesticides Trade domain contains data on internationally traded pesticides (values and quantities). Data are sourced from international and national trade statistics, predominantly from UN COMTRADE (from 1990 onwards) or from national country trade tapes (1961-1990). Data for the period 1961-1989 cover only Import and Export values (FAOSTAT element codes 5622 and 5922). Data from 1990 onwards also include Import and Export quantities (codes 5610 and 5910) and include a complete time-series for Pesticides (total). The domain contains information on the trade of pesticides products in either: a) finished forms and/or packaging; or b) separate chemically-defined compounds relevant to the Rotterdam Convention on the Prior Informed Consent Procedure for Certain Hazardous Chemicals and Pesticides in International Trade.
